Ash of War: Spectral Lance is an Ash of War and Upgrade Material in Elden RingAsh of War: Spectral Lance provides Occult affinity and the Spectral Lance Skill. Ashes of War can be equipped on Weapons and Shields to modify the Skill or an equipment, or to apply affinities that modify scaling values.

 

This Ash of War grants an armament the Occult affinity and the following skill:

"Spectral Lance: Skill of the headless Mausoleum Knights. Hurl a phantasmic spear at foes."

Usable on polearms (reapers not included).

 

Ash of War: Spectral Lance Location in Elden Ring

Where to find Ash of War: Spectral Lance:

  • Location: Raya Lucaria Academy
  • Nearest Site of Grace: Church of the Cuckoo
  • Dropped by a Teardrop Scarab in the large graveyard east of the Church of the Cuckoo site of grace. From the site of grace, exit east into the graveyard and head northeast to find a wooden bridge. Just past the bridge, head slightly southeast towards the cliff edge behind a cluster of gravestones. There should be a lower path you can jump down onto and the scarab should be in view at this point. [Elden Ring Map Link]

Ash of War: Spectral Lance Elden Ring Guide

  • Grants the skill Spectral Lance.
  • Provides the Occult affinity, which adds Arcane scaling, decreases all other scaling types. 
  • Can be used with the following affinity Upgrades: Standard, Heavy, Keen, Quality, Poison, Blood, Occult
  • Can be applied to the following weapon categories, so long as the weapon allows skill replacement: SpearsGreat SpearsHalberds
  • Does not include weapon scaling in its damage calculation, making it deal poor damage in general
  • Deals exceptional Stance Damage and has very long range, with damage dropping off at longer ranges
  • Is affected by the Arrow's Reach Talisman, but not the Arrow's Sting Talisman
  • Tracking on this Skill is exceptional, making it very hard to miss, even at very long ranges.
  • Does not apply weapon buffs when cast, but does apply the HP damage of Black Flame Blade if used before cast

Elden Ring Ash of War: Spectral Lance Notes & Tips

  • This skill deals significant damage to an enemy’s stance, to the point of breaking the stance of many common enemies in a single hit.

                                                                                                                  I think I figured out this weapon art.

                                                                                                                  For the damage of it, that relies on the weapon's level (as with all other weapon arts) but the damage can be further enhanced with points in arcane.

                                                                                                                  As for how the actual toss works, the game appears to treat the spear as an arrow, but only insofar as how its flight path and targeting work (this is why it's affected by the arrow range talisman and not the arrow damage talisman).

                                                                                                                  Because the spear flight is technically an arrow's, it gets similar rules applied to it, with damage decreasing the further you are from the target. However, this also means that the spear can hit "critical spots", like human and troll heads, which increase the amount of regular and poise damage the weapon art already does.

                                                                                                                  These are my findings after just doing 20 minutes of screwing around with the weapon art, if anyone wants to go deeper into the numbers and testing, feel free.

                                                                                                                  TLDR: This is a unique weapon art that I believe meshes together with the arrow system in order to produce the spear projectile, mixing in calculations from both systems.
